More on Water Rights

In our last update in July, I touched upon the large amount of registered water rights of GGC, but I feel that I should expand upon this a bit more in depth here in order to address some concerns that have been brought up by our clients, apparently resulting from public comments made by others who have proposed residential or agricultural communities in Chile at one time or another in the past couple of years, including the promoters referenced above. One of these parties has been promoting residential/agricultural project for a while now, but apparently seems to be on the pathway to never coming into being. We generally do reach out to all others in the freedom world who may want to work with us to create a community to collaborate on and to call home, but we find it quite difficult to include those who seem to focus their energies on the cultivation of sour grapes, rather than the fruits of their own labor.

And speaking of the fruits of one’s labor…

When we closed on our recent purchase of approximately 7,000 acres, we also took title to over 760 liters per second (over 17,000 millions gallons per day) of registered water rights, with approximately 400 of these being underground water rights, allowing for the community to utilize our existing 50+ water wells, to deepen them as we choose and to move any of them within 200 meters of their current registered locations, giving GGC nearly complete freedom and unfettered access to the large aquifers upon which GGC rests.

The additional 360+ liters per second of the registered water rights which we own gives GGC access to the surface water of the two rivers that run through GGC. These surface water rights allow for us to add additional canals off of the larger of these two rivers, beyond the ones already in place, and also one canal off of the smaller river. At the present time, on the larger river, there is only one canal in use, which we currently share with another land parcel immediately south of GGC. We know that it would be quite foolhardy to rely on this one canal as a year-round source of water for our community, so we will be constructing the remainder of our registered canals to divert a large portion of the water from our larger river during the winter months, leaving properties downstream from GGC potentially lacking surface water for most, if not all, of the year.

Our team of experienced consultants and experts have carried out months of due diligence on our land titles, water rights, mining rights and all other aspects of the land, insuring that we indeed do have, what I believe to be, the most valuable land in Central Chile, if not all of Chile, for what we are all seeking…peace, prosperity and independence. After all, where else in this great country can you truly feel as if you are at the ends of the earth, while being 45-60 minutes from some of the most modern conveniences anywhere in the world in Santiago and the beach communities? Our most trusted team members are privy to information contained in several decades of studies pertaining to rainfall amounts, watershed areas, aquifer water volumes, water usage, soil quality, soil composition, water rights and a plethora of other matters in our region and immediate vicinity. The larger of our two aquifers, in which the lion’s share of our water rights are located, has an average flow rate ranging up to over 3,300 liters per second. In addition to this large flow of water in our main aquifer, there are no water rights available for purchase, and very little owned, in the very large watershed area upstream from GGC…along with very small amount of inhabitants and farming in those areas, insuring generations of fresh clean water for our community.
